Make a Meaningful Difference with TACP. Join our Transitional Aged Care Program (TACP) – a short-term care service designed to support older individuals in regaining independence and functionality following a hospital stay. We’re seeking a Residential Services Assistant to become part of our compassionate and collaborative team, where you’ll help deliver high-quality, person-centred care and enrich the daily lives of our residents.

Responsibilities:
  • Assist the care team and domestic assistants with daily care routines
  • Supporting residents during mealtimes and contributing to meal preparation
  • Helping residents transfer safely to and from appointments
  • Engaging with residents during community outings and group activities
  • Collaborating with allied health and nursing staff to support transitional aged care services

Additional information: An eligibility list will be created for future permanent part time and temporary part time vacancies. To be eligible for permanent employment in this position you must be an Australian Citizen, or a permanent resident of Australia, or a New Zealand citizen with a current New Zealand Passport. Employment of a temporary visa holder may only occur if no suitable local candidate is identified for the position; in this instance, you may only be offered employment in line with the conditions and expiry date of your visa.
